C语言
文章平均质量分 70
小白要加油努力
这个作者很懒,什么都没留下…
展开
-
动态内存管理(简介)
有时候固定的数据分配方式不适合所需要的空间未知的情况,这时候动态开辟空间就显得尤为重要了。C语言中有一些函数用来动态开辟管理空间。原创 2024-09-14 23:29:49 · 275 阅读 · 0 评论 -
【C语言】有关于结构体的知识点
本文主要介绍结构体内存对齐,结构体传参,结构体实现位段原创 2024-09-08 20:53:18 · 879 阅读 · 0 评论 -
数组与指针题型解析(2)
前文,介绍了在学习指针时容易感到混淆的点,结合一维数组和字符数组,指针,辨别分析了它们的常见含义,本文接着结合一些相关笔试题来分析二维数组名与结构体指针的含义。假设p 的值为0x200000(16进制表达形式)。如下表表达式的值分别为多少?此结果基于vs2022 x64环境得出。原创 2024-09-02 23:55:59 · 339 阅读 · 0 评论 -
数组与指针题型解析(1)续
在数组与指针题型解析(1)中,字符数组的题目实例3中还有关于strlen的部分内容没有说完,这篇主要对前文补充说明以及对下一篇解析(2)的介绍。(前文链接https://blog.csdn.net/2301_78696090/article/details/141393212)原创 2024-09-02 16:43:44 · 283 阅读 · 0 评论 -
与指针相关的知识点简介(1)
对于常量字符串来说,会开辟一块独立的空间来存放该常量,字符指针指向的是该空间,故s3和s4指向的空间相同,而s1,s2变量指向的空间不同。//数组的元素类型 (*a表示是指针变量)[数组的元素个数]//存放整形指针的数组,该数组有5个元素,每个元素表示int*类型。test(int[ ] [4]){} //形参写成数组,行数可以省略,列数不可以省略。数组传参的本质是传递数组首元素的地址,其形式可以是数组名,也可以是指针。与数组不同的是,函数不存在首元素的地址,&函数名和函数名都是函数的地址。原创 2024-09-01 17:12:51 · 837 阅读 · 0 评论 -
数组与指针题型解析(1)
在初学编程语言时,我们经常容易被数组名和指针的实际表示含义混淆,本文将从一些数组与指针的笔试题入手,旨在弄明白它们在各种场景下表达的实际含义。原创 2024-09-01 17:10:19 · 1229 阅读 · 0 评论